神谕(oracle)和sql语句(sql)的区别

Oracle与SQL...

Oracle与SQL

电子数据库自诞生以来,已成为大多数企业最重要的组成部分。但大多数公司的需求都在增加,不仅在产能方面,而且在复杂性方面。为了解决这些问题,人们不断开发更快更好的数据库系统。结构化查询语言(structuredquerylanguage,简称SQL)是为方便开发人员和用户实现数据库软件而开发的技术之一。尽管您可能认为SQL是一种编程语言,但它的功能仅限于访问和修改数据库。它创造了

Oracle是第一个商用的使用基本SQL命令的RDBMS(关系数据库管理系统)软件。它的所有者是RSI(Relational Software,Inc.),RSI后来更名为Oracle公司。甲骨文也有一些版本的软件,应该符合客户的需求和预算。较便宜的版本在可使用的CPU数量、最大内存量和最大数据量方面有限制。即使你有一个多核CPU,有大量的磁盘空间和内存,它也会被浪费掉,因为软件不会使用它。甲骨文还可以在各种各样的操作系统中运行,使客户可以自由选择。它可以在Windows、Linux、macos以及IBM和HP机器上工作。

但是SQL并不是Oracle独有的,因为所有生产RDBMS的大型软件**商也都已转向使用SQL。这包括它的竞争对手微软和IBM,他们也生产自己的RDBMS。在计划从一个提供者迁移到另一个提供者时,也存在一些问题。因为尽管它们都使用SQL,但它们的实现差别很大,彼此不兼容。部分原因是他们保持现有客户群的动力。

SQL是当今数据库管理软件中最主要的语言。尽管有其他语言正在被开发来取代它,但它们仍然不会对SQL构成迫在眉睫的威胁。但在具体使用的系统上,仍然有很多选择,甲骨文只是其中之一。

Summary:1.Oracle is RDBMS而SQL是用于访问大多数现代数据库的语言2.Oracle是第一个使用SQL3的商用RDBMS。使用SQL的RDBMS提供程序没有兼容的实现

  • 发表于 2021-06-22 14:55
  • 阅读 ( 133 )
  • 分类:IT

你可能感兴趣的文章

ddl公司(ddl)和dml公司(dml)的区别

...例 请参阅以下用TSQL(MSSQL server)编写的DDL示例; 下面的语句将创建一个名为“employee”的数据库。 创建数据库员工; 下面的语句将删除现有的数据库雇员。 删除数据库员工; 下面的DDL语句用于创建表。 创建表tbl_employee ( id in...

  • 发布于 2020-10-24 04:48
  • 阅读 ( 264 )

odbc数据库(odbc)和sql语句(sql)的区别

ODBC与SQL ODBC或Open Database Connectivity是一个网关,它为VB、Excel、access等应用程序提供对不同数据源或数据库的访问。它的特点是一组错误代码、数据类型和有助于开发应用程序的函数。当应用程序需要同时访问多个数据源时,ODBC...

  • 发布于 2021-06-23 20:06
  • 阅读 ( 297 )

ms sql服务器(ms sql server)和神谕(oracle)的区别

技术的进步使得在线交易几乎可以满足我们所有的需求。无论是购物还是付账,我们大多数人都依赖互联网。这反过来又消除了旧日账本的使用,并导致了数据库的使用。渐渐地,我们开始使用关系数据库(RDB)来协同工...

  • 发布于 2021-06-24 23:32
  • 阅读 ( 222 )

sql语句(sql)和mysql数据库(mysql)的区别

...比较 关键术语 SQL、MySQL、数据库、关系数据库 什么是sql语句(sql)? 组织使用数据库存储数据。关系数据库将数据存储在表中,这些表相互关联。这些数据库称为关系数据库。结构化查询语言(SQL)是帮助在关系数据库中存储、...

  • 发布于 2021-06-30 18:44
  • 阅读 ( 421 )

sql语句(sql)和plsql语言(plsql)的区别

...体用途是管理Oracle关系数据库中的数据。SQL一次执行一条语句,而PLSQL一次执行一个语句块。总之,SQL是通用的查询语言,PLSQL是专门用于Oracle数据库的查询语言。 覆盖的关键领域 1.什么是SQL–定义,特性2.什么是PLSQL–定义,特...

  • 发布于 2021-06-30 23:38
  • 阅读 ( 256 )

触发(trigger)和程序(procedure)的区别

...个触发器来响应下面的任何事件。 在执行数据操作语言语句时,使用INSERT、UPDATE、DELETE等语句执行语句时。 当执行CREATE、DROP、ALTER等语句时,换句话说,当执行数据定义语言语句时。 执行数据库操作时,如登录、注销、启动、...

  • 发布于 2021-07-01 11:57
  • 阅读 ( 599 )

神谕(oracle)和db2体系结构(db2 architecture)的区别

...理必须在缓冲池和磁盘存储器之间执行所有数据读写。 神谕(oracle)和db2体系结构(db2 architecture)的区别 定义 Oracle体系结构是策略、标准和功能的集合,这些策略、标准和功能定义了收集、存储、安排和集成Oracle开发的Oracle RDBMS数...

  • 发布于 2021-07-01 12:40
  • 阅读 ( 306 )

sql语句(sql)和tsql公司(tsql)的区别

...么–关键区别的比较 关键术语 RDBMS、SQL、TSQL 什么是sql语句(sql)? SQL代表结构化查询语言。它是一种ANSI/ISO标准数据库语言,有助于在RDBMS中存储和操作数据。大多数关系数据库管理系统(如MySQL和Oracle)都使用SQL作为标准的数...

  • 发布于 2021-07-01 14:22
  • 阅读 ( 553 )

程序(procedure)和oracle中的函数(function in oracle)的区别

Oracle中过程和函数的主要区别在于过程可能返回值,也可能不返回值,但函数必须始终返回值。 结构化查询语言(SQL)用于管理存储在关系数据库中的数据。PL/SQL是SQL的扩展语言,旨在管理存储在Oracle关系数据库中的数据。另...

  • 发布于 2021-07-01 21:52
  • 阅读 ( 338 )

在里面(in)和存在于oracle中(exists in oracle)的区别

...过滤数据的条件。它有助于限制数据。此外,它避免在SQL语句中使用多个OR子句。此外,带有IN的语句使查询更简单。 语法如下。表达式表示要获取值的列的名称。 表达式(值1,值2,…,值n) 例如,假设一个名为student的表。...

  • 发布于 2021-07-02 01:00
  • 阅读 ( 265 )

相关推荐